What are the common pharmacological actions in inhalable solvents.
What will be an ideal response?
Ans: They inhibit the actions of the NMDA receptor, often by serving as noncompetitive antagonists. They also facilitate the activation of GABAA receptors by acting as positive modulators. Some also act as antagonists for serotonin 5-HT3 receptors and nicotinic receptors.
